by aoktar
c4d textures will be lost if you save to localdb, because they are converted to octane nodes. So use content browser to keep these.

by aoktar
BCres wrote:Okay, but that doesn't explain the first two pictures in the top post. Those are four Octane nodes—Random Color, Gradient, Instance color and Octane material. Nothing else.
Are you saying that won't save into the LocalDB either? Just trying to understand.
InstanceColor is ignored in this example. Seems like an overlooked node on import
